     "When the Endeavour 40 was first introduced in 1981 it was targeted at two different markets: the private owner and the charter industry, so two slightly different models were created: 1) An "Owners" model that came with a slightly taller mast, an inner forestay, and extra winches, and 2) a "Charter" model which had a shorter mast, and did not have the extra track, inner forestay, or the additional winches. Models included a sloop, a cutter, and a ketch." ~ Endeavour Owners Website

     While Venture Forth is not set up as a cutter, she was designed and built with the inner forestay and taller mast. This yacht was designed and built for the cruising lifestyle. With her well protected cockpit, large galley that opens to the saloon, large master cabin aft, many lockers and large dedicated engine room, this yacht has space. The Biggest Pros and Cons

The 1983 Endeavour 40 is a classic cruising sailboat known for its spacious design and solid construction. Here are some of the key pros and cons to consider:

Pros

Spacious Interior: The Endeavour 40 offers a roomy and comfortable cabin layout, making it ideal for extended cruising or living aboard.

Sturdy Construction: Built with a solid fiberglass hull, it provides durability and a sense of safety on the water.

Good Storage: Ample storage space is available below deck, which is beneficial for long passages.

Traditional Aesthetics: Classic lines and a timeless design appeal to sailors who appreciate traditional styling.

Easy Handling: The sail plan and rigging are designed for manageable handling, suitable for a small crew or solo sailor.

Cons

Older Design: As a vessel from 1983, some design features may feel dated compared to modern sailboats, including interior finishes and hardware.

Performance Limitations: While stable and comfortable, the Endeavour 40 is not known for high-speed performance and may be slower in light winds.

Maintenance Needs: Older boats often require ongoing maintenance and occasional upgrades to systems such as electrical, plumbing, and rigging.

Weight: The solid build contributes to a heavier displacement, which can affect agility and trailering options.

Limited Modern Amenities: Compared to newer models, onboard systems and conveniences may be more basic unless updated by previous owners.
